Boudhanath Stupa in Nepal unveiled after restoration
The monument was damaged in the earthquake.
The Boudhanath Stupa was purified after being damaged in the 2015 earthquake, and will open for public on Nov. 22nd (Photo: AP)
The devastating earthquake of April 2015 led to severe cracking of the spire of the stupa and reconstruction begin in November 2015 (Photo: AP)
